> ConTeXt doesn't use fontconfig for detecting installed fonts, try to set
> OSFONTDIR to point where your fonts are, then run:
> mtxrun -script fonts -reload
> 
> Hans, is it possible to read fontconfig files to detect font directories
> on linux, it is xml files and we would be interested in <dir> and
> <include> tags only.

it does, given that the file can be found someplace in the tree (i added 
a log message so that one can see of it is found)
